From 3703fdb859d0a96da4c6ae5a2b1839c8b433d29a Mon Sep 17 00:00:00 2001 From: Maxime Desroches Date: Sat, 9 Aug 2025 01:19:08 -0700 Subject: [PATCH] check --- system/ui/setup.py | 3 ++- 1 file changed, 2 insertions(+), 1 deletion(-) diff --git a/system/ui/setup.py b/system/ui/setup.py index 0b679217b3..a0eccf98f8 100755 --- a/system/ui/setup.py +++ b/system/ui/setup.py @@ -12,6 +12,7 @@ import shutil import pyray as rl from cereal import log +from openpilot.common.git import get_short_branch from openpilot.system.hardware import HARDWARE from openpilot.system.ui.lib.application import gui_app, FontWeight from openpilot.system.ui.widgets import Widget @@ -311,7 +312,7 @@ class Setup(Widget): gui_app.set_modal_overlay(self.keyboard, callback=handle_keyboard_result) def use_openpilot(self): - if os.path.isdir(OPENPILOT_CACHE): + if os.path.isdir(OPENPILOT_CACHE) and get_short_branch(OPENPILOT_CACHE) == "release3-staging": shutil.copyfile(INSTALLER_SOURCE, INSTALLER_DESTINATION) self.download_url = OPENPILOT_URL self.prepare_installer()